JSX 語法 函式

2022-10-09 03:45:12 字數 871 閱讀 2974

函式是j**ascript應用程式的基礎。 它幫助你實現抽象層,模擬類,資訊隱藏和模組。

在typescript裡,雖然已經支援類,命名空間和模組,但函式仍然是主要的定義行為的地方。

typescript為j**ascript函式新增了額外的功能,讓我們可以更容易地使用。

通過下面的例子可以迅速回想起這兩種j**ascript中的函式:

// named function

function

add(x,

y)// anonymous function

letmyadd

=function(x

,y);

函式型別

為函式定義型別

讓我們為上面那個函式新增型別:

function

add(x:

number,y

:number):

number

letmyadd

=function(x

:number,y

:number):

number

;

我們可以給每個引數新增型別之後再為函式本身新增返回值型別。 typescript能夠根據返回語句自動推斷出返回值型別,因此我們通常省略它。

通過下面的例子可以迅速回想起這兩種j**ascript中的函式:

// named function

function

add(x,

y)// anonymous function

letmyadd

=function(x

,y);

1 7 Vue 渲染函式及JSX語法

1.渲染函式 渲染函式 render函式 渲染函式解析 2.認識節點 樹及虛擬dom概念 vnode物件原始碼 每個dom元素或元件都對應乙個vnode物件,具體含義見 所示 路徑 src core vdom vnode.js this tag tag 當前節點標籤名 this data data ...

React之jsx語法特性

jsx 語法,直接可以在js中使用html標籤。還可以通過花括號的形式,在html標籤中,寫js表示式。hello,world!事件是大寫 addreact中的程式設計思想是,面向資料程式設計。只要定義資料就ok了,資料變了,頁面展示的內容就會變了。react刪除不需要操作dom,只需要運算元據就可...

ReactJS入門之JSX語法

jsx語法就是,可以在js檔案中插入html片段,是react自創的一種語法。jsx語法會被babel等轉碼工具進行轉碼,得到正常的js 再執行。使用jsx語法,需要2點注意 1.所有的html標籤必須是閉合的,如 hello world,寫成這樣是不可以的 2.在jsx語法中,只能有乙個根標籤,不...